How do you stop a dog being so yappy? Neighbours occasionally look after a friend's dog and it is driving us all mad. It barks at anything and everything. Owners think it is cute and a good watch dog which is nonsense as no one pays any attention to it yapping. Any suggestions?

suggest you put this in All About Dogs for better coverage.

but if neighbours don't own it and it only comes occasionally there's probably not a lot they can do. It would need constant everyday work from the owners to desensitise it to thinks that make it bark.

My new boy Chester is doing a bit of barking at the new sounds but he is thanked for his service and then called to me to be quiet. It doesn't take much effort to teach a dog to 'shut up' but sadly it's not your neighbours job to do this, it's the owners.
